GDP index exceeds expectations, PM says

PanARMENIAN.Net - RA Prime Minister Tigran Sargsyan stated that Armenia has registered a high economic index in the 2010 first quarter, exceeding expectations 2.5 times.

“This became possible due to the government’s proper economic policy during the crisis,” PM Sargsyan said during a joint meeting of the RA and NKR governments in Stepanakert. “The year of 2009 was the hardest for Armenia. The construction industry - the engine of the Armenian economy - was severely damaged. With the amount of private investments significantly reducing, Armenia launched an extensive policy, spending credits issued by strategic partners on construction of roads, water-supply systems and dwelling houses.”

He also said that pensions and benefits raised by 16% and 15% respectively.
